Ativa os alertas de emprego por e-mail!

.Net Engineer

buscojobs Brasil

Uberlândia

Teletrabalho

BRL 15.000 - 20.000

Tempo integral

Hoje
Torna-te num dos primeiros candidatos

Resumo da oferta

Uma empresa de tecnologia em Uberlândia está buscando um Engenheiro .NET para desenvolver aplicações robustas e escaláveis. O papel envolve colaboração em equipe e implementação de soluções que atendam a requisitos técnicos e de negócio. É necessária experiência de 5 anos com C#/.NET e fluência em inglês. A empresa promove uma cultura inclusiva com diversas oportunidades de desenvolvimento profissional.

Serviços

Plano de saúde
Vale alimentação
15 dias de folga remunerada

Qualificações

  • 5+ anos de experiência em desenvolvimento de software com C#/.NET.
  • Fluente em inglês para discutir requisitos.
  • Experiência em TDD e desenvolvimento ágil.

Responsabilidades

  • Desenvolver e manter aplicativos de software escaláveis.
  • Colaborar com equipes para implementar soluções de software.
  • Realizar revisões de código de alta qualidade.

Conhecimentos

C#/.NET
Git
Agile
Docker

Formação académica

Bacharelado em Ciência da Computação ou área relacionada

Ferramentas

Microsoft SQL Server
Entity Framework
Descrição da oferta de emprego

As a .NET Engineer, you will play a pivotal role in designing, developing, and maintaining scalable, high-performance applications using the Microsoft .NET ecosystem. You will collaborate closely with cross-functional teams to deliver robust software solutions that meet business and technical requirements. The .NET Engineer evaluates emerging technologies, drives continuous improvement in development practices, and contributes to the definition of coding standards and architectural guidelines. This role is instrumental in modernizing legacy systems, integrating cloud-native capabilities, and ensuring secure, maintainable, and testable code across the organization.

Responsibilities and Duties

  • Ensure high quality and maintainability of the code through reviews, refactoring, designing and implementing unit tests;
  • Develop unit tests and API integration tests to maximize code coverage in accordance with the software test pyramid;
  • Participate in design discussions and solution design sessions with product management and software development teams to shape new product features;
  • Raise and discuss trade-offs of different design approaches elaborating detailed design documents.
  • Experience in Entity Framework or any other ORM tool e.g. nHibernate;
  • Good knowledge of Microsoft SQL Server and writing queries/stored Proc;
  • Experience working with Agile teams using TDD;
  • Solid understanding of enterprise software development design patterns and anti;
  • Ability to work well independently, multitask and handle change;

About Encora

Encora is the preferred digital engineering and modernization partner of some of the world’s leading enterprises and digital native companies. With over 9,000 experts in 47+ offices and innovation labs worldwide, Encora’s technology practices include Product Engineering & Development, Cloud Services, Quality Engineering, DevSecOps, Data & Analytics, Digital Experience, Cybersecurity, and AI & LLM Engineering.

At Encora, we hire professionals based solely on their skills and qualifications, and do not discriminate based on age, disability, religion, gender, sexual orientation, socioeconomic status, or nationality.

Senior Full Stack Engineer (C#/.NET)

You'll collaborate with Senior and Staff engineers across North and South America, owning features from concept through production support and seeing users benefit almost immediately. If delivering practical solutions quickly and refining them in live environments motivates you, you'll fit right in.

Founded in 2003, our client transforms the traditional restaurant point-of-sale (POS) terminal into an integrated 360-degree operational management system. Their solution enhances brand loyalty through improved customer experiences, optimizes operations to result in lower costs, and boosts sales volumes through comprehensive analytics and employee performance insights. Over 7,000 restaurant locations utilize their technology today, processing more than $5 billion in payments annually.

Responsibilities:

  • Perform full life-cycle commercial software development and maintenance, including analyzing specifications, documenting requirements, and architecting, designing, developing, and maintaining software solutions
  • Collaborate with teams to design, develop, and produce high-quality code following best practices and standards for both new features and existing application maintenance
  • Own features end-to-end - UI through API and Data layer too
  • Support and refactor legacy code using modern methodologies and technologies
  • Analyze code to identify defect root causes and provide resolutions
  • Participate in daily standups and weekly team meetings to review priorities, progress, new ideas, and technologies
  • Address defects identified during various testing cycles
  • Perform high-quality peer reviews

Required Experience

  • Excellent written and spoken English; must be able to discuss trade-offs with teammates and stakeholders
  • 7+ years professional C#/.NET (Core and Framework) experience - recent in the last 2 years
  • Comfortable working end-to-end (UI, API, data layer, infra scripts); whatever it takes
  • Must have "ownership mindset" - you'll have the responsibility of designing, building, shipping, monitoring, and fixing the features you touch
  • Fluent in Git and modern branching / PR workflows
  • Rapid learner, as you're expected to ramp up on a new library or API in hours, not weeks
  • Team first approach displaying transparency, reliability, decisiveness, and a laser focus on customer impact
  • Rapid learner, as you're expected to ramp up on a new library or API in hours, not weeks

Desired Experience (Not Required)

  • Daily use of Docker/containers (you wrote the Dockerfile)
  • Track record of expanding scope of responsibility over time (e.g., owning more complex features, introducing new tooling)
  • Obsession with metrics, logging, and user impact

Additional Information

  • Enjoy a fun, fast-growing entrepreneurial company, and work with innovative and creative people
  • Be part of a highly collaborative learning culture - share knowledge, be inclusive, learn and grow together. Embrace teamwork!
  • Knowing your ideas are heard and matter - think big!
  • Making mistakes is human, let's learn from them - be transparent!
  • We recognize you as an individual - no presumptions or judgment
  • 15 days Paid Time Off (PTO), one floating day, three sick days, and designated national holidays
  • Start: ASAP
Software Engineer
Senior Software Engineer

Hoje

Come to one of the biggest IT Services companies in the world! Here you can transform your career!

Why to join TCS? Here at TCS we believe that people make the difference, that's why we live a culture of unlimited learning full of opportunities for improvement and mutual development. The ideal scenario to expand ideas through the right tools, contributing to our success in a collaborative environment.

We are looking for "Senior Software Engineer" Remote in Sao Paulo who wants to learn and transform his career.

In this role you will: (responsibilities)

- Sprint Boot

- Spring Chache

- Spring Data

- Design Patterns

-Junit

-JPA

- TDD

- Familiarity with the Linux environment

MySql

Python;

AWS (S3, Lambda, ECS, EC2, EventBridge, CloudWatch, DynamoDB, StepFunction, Aurora, GlueJob, ApiGateway, Dynamo);

Kafka;

OpenApi3.0;

Docker;

TerraformCloudformation;

Clean Code;

Clean Arch;

Hexagonal Architecture;

GitFlow;

What can you expect from us?

• Professional development and constant evolution of your skills, always in line with your interests.

• Opportunities to work outside Brazil

• A collaborative, diverse and innovative environment that encourages teamwork.

What do we offer?

Health insurance

Life insurance

Gympass

TCS Cares – free 0800 that provides psychological assistance (24 hrs/day), legal, social and financial assistance to associates

Partnership with SESC

Reimbursement of Certifications

Free TCS Learning Portal – Online courses and live training

International experience opportunity

Discount Partnership with Universities and Language Schools

Bring Your Buddy – By referring people you become eligible to receive a bonus for each hire

TCS Gems – Recognition for performance

Xcelerate – Free Mentoring Career Platform

At TATA Consultancy Services we promote an inclusive culture, we always work for equity. This applies to Gender, People with Disabilities, LGBTQIA+, Religion, Race, Ethnicity. All our opportunities are based on these principles. We think of different actions of inclusion and social responsibility, in order to build a TCS that respects individuality. Come to be a TCSer!

ID: ,

Senior Software Engineer

Ontem

Senior Technical Lead Engineer

Systems, Platforms, Blockchain, Web3, Synchronization, Architecture

Systems, Architecture, Synchronous Systems, Kafka, Cryptography, Microservices, Messaging Systems, Payment Platforms, CI/CD, API Development, DevOps

Location: Job is remote, however, candidate must be located in commutable distance to Sao Paulo.

Overview: Join us as a Senior Technical Lead Engineer at AORO, which is a digital gold platform built to power the next generation of transactions on Web3 infrastructure and financial rails. We’re looking for a driven, capable lead that is up for the challenge of refining existing architecture and systems, and creating upcoming architecture to support products in the roadmap. You must have the grit and determination, but also be a hands-on engineer. You need to love to code, but also to see the bigger picture and most importantly, have integrity. You will be working alongside the CEO, CTO, and rest of the engineering team.

Responsibilities:

- Development in python, as we continuously architect and refine microservices.

- Create GraphQL, APIs.

- Orchestration and synchronization of messaging systems.

- Payment integrations, web3 integrations.

- Maintain CI/CD pipelines to deliver holistic solutions.

- Engineering smart contracts and other blockchain technologies.

- Database architecture, design, and implementation.

- Craft, optimize, and manage APIs for seamless data exchange.

- Tackle system optimization, performance, privacy, and data encryption challenges.

- Champion iterative development and continuous enhancement.

- Stay at the forefront of trends in Cryptocurrencies, Web3, Blockchain technologies, Kafka, Event architecture, GraphQL, Apollo, Microservices, Systems, and API design.

Skills:

- Advanced proficiency in Synchronous systems, GraphQL, Python, Kafka, and Microservices architecture.

- Secure, performant database design and cryptography.

- Seamless integration with external messaging and payment platforms.

- Event-driven systems and synchronous systems.

- CI/CD pipeline implementation for automated deployment.

- Breadth of experience in API development for seamless data interaction.

- Automation, Git version control, and collaborative workflows.

- Kafka, Apollo, Node.js, Python, and SQL databases.

Requirements:

- 10-15 years of Systems Engineering experience, specializing in Microservices, Systems Engineering, Database design, Event-driven architecture, GraphQL, PostgreSQL, CI/CD, Infrastructure, and API development.

- Demonstrated and led success in real-world, real-time high throughput systems with hundreds of thousands of users, employing secure, performant, and efficient backend design and implementation.

- Master’s or Bachelor's degree in Computer Science, Systems Engineering, or a related field.

- Knowledge of web3/crypto derived from personal or professional industry experience.

If you're an independent, self-driven, lead Engineer wanting a strong challenge, and have real-world experience, we want to hear from you. Apply if you want to make a lasting impact in the world, with the opportunity to craft a platform that reaches millions of users. Let’s innovate. Let’s make engineering beautiful.

Senior Software Engineer

Ontem

The role of Senior Support Engineer is a highly technical and specialized role which involves providing remote support to our worldwide HCLSoftware customers for the HCL Digital Experience products. We are looking for critical thinkers and self-directed individuals who enjoy analyzing, troubleshooting, and resolving technical problems.

Required Education, Experience, Skills

  • Motivation to continually learn, experiment, improve, and share knowledge with others
  • Experience demonstrating strong analytical and technical troubleshooting skills on complex problems to support internal or external customers
  • Strong written and verbal communication skills in English and either Portuguese or Spanish
  • Experience working with new cloud technology (Kubernetes and its service offering on various cloud platforms)
  • Work Location: Remote

Preferred Skills

  • Experience in middleware
  • Basic knowledge of LINUX/ UNIX operating system
  • Basic knowledge of reading network traces
  • Basic knowledge of troubleshooting java thread dumps
  • Basic/Intermediate knowledge of LDAP, J2EE stack
  • Basic/Intermediate knowledge of Docker
  • Intermediate knowledge of XML, JSON, REST API's
  • Intermediate knowledge of Kubernetes on EKS, AKS, GKE
  • Intermediate knowledge of java programming
  • Prior experience with WebSphere Application Server and or HCL Digital Experience products is a plus
  • Prior experience with enterprise database such as DB2, Oracle, MSSQL is a plus
  • Knowledge of one or more scripting languages is a plus
  • Strong written and verbal communication skills in both Spanish and Portuguese is a plus

Job Responsibilities

  • Provide remote enterprise technical support for our web-based software products used by multiple fortune 500 companies worldwide
  • Primarily focus on Americas-based customers including providing translation assistance when needed for customers in Latin America
  • Manage customer-reported problems based on severity and impact
  • Diagnose complex technical problems and create test scenarios on a wide variety of platforms
  • Deliver accurate solutions in a timely and effective manner
  • Create technical documentation and videos for internal and external consumption to improve overall product documentation and self-help experiences
  • Work effectively within a team environment and foster good relationships with cross functional teams to help customers achieve their goals with HCLSoftware
  • Grow to become a Subject Matter Expert in HCLSoftware products and related technologies to help drive product improvements and mentor other engineers
  • Participate as part of an on-call rotation during the weekend (once every 2 months) to cover any 24x7 activity for critical customer situations
  • Potential travel (0 - 5%) to customer onsite location to accelerate troubleshooting progress
Software Engineer SR

Ontem

Cargo

Senior Software Engineer
Senior Software Engineer

About the company:

Avenue Code is the leading software consultancy focused on delivering end-to-end development solutions for digital transformation across every vertical. We’re privately held, profitable, and have been on a solid growth trajectory since day one. We care deeply about our clients, our partners, and our people. We prefer the word ‘partner’ over ‘vendor’, and our investment in professional relationships is a reflection of that philosophy. We pride ourselves on our technical acumen, our collaborative problem-solving ability, and the warm professionalism of our teams.

Avenue Code has been believing in and promoting plurality actions for over 10 years, understanding that recognizing differences and fostering a safe environment, employment opportunities, representation, and support are the best ways to promote an increasingly equitable culture.

About the opportunity:

- Produce high-quality, performant, and testable code that directly contributes to company-wide initiatives

- Develop using interesting technologies -- Elixir, Ruby, React, Typescript, GraphQL, Kafka, AWS/Lambda, PostgreSQL, DynamoDB

- Have input into technical decisions that will shape the future of our software systems

- Learn something new, whether it’s a new software design pattern or a new initiative to push the company forward

- Review pull requests and provide constructive feedback to your peers

- Pair up with a team member to work together on features

- Deploy user-facing code to production

- Act as a strong partner to product and engineering management

- 3-5+ years of software engineering experience

- Understanding of reusable components/building component libraries

- Understanding of building production-ready web applications and systems

- Passionate about testing practices and continuous improvement

- Familiarity with common programming tools such as IDEs, RESTful APIs, Git repositories, TypeScript, version control software, and remote deployment tools

- Bachelor of Computer Science degree or equivalent experience

- Familiarity with event-based architectures, database fundamentals and GraphQL

- Enthusiasm for solving problems for our users with technology

- Curiosity about retail/e-commerce, the high-end consignment market, and/or how to create a sustainable, circular economy for luxury goods

Preferred Requirements:

- Experience with Kafka for event-streaming

- Experience with GraphQL

- Experience with Storybook

- Experience building microservices

- Experience building eCommerce platforms

- Experience working with a CMS, especially Prismic

- Any experience with mobile development for iOS and/or Android

Avenue Code reinforces its commitment to privacy and to all the principles guaranteed by the most accurate global data protection laws, such as GDPR, LGPD, CCPA and CPRA. The Candidate data shared with Avenue Code will be kept confidential and will not be transmitted to disinterested third parties, nor will it be used for purposes other than the application for open positions. As a Consultancy company, Avenue Code may share your information with its clients and other Companies from the CompassUol Group to which Avenue Code’s consultants are allocated to perform its services.

Senior Software Engineer

About the job

Senior Software Engineer - Azure & Power Platform Lead

Ready to lead a team while building cutting-edge cloud solutions?

We're looking for a passionate Senior Software Engineer who gets excited about Microsoft's ecosystem and loves mentoring other developers. You'll be our go-to expert for Azure and Power Platform, architecting solutions that actually solve real business problems while growing a team of talented engineers. You'll also have the exciting opportunity to work on AI-powered applications - think building sleek chat interfaces or user experiences that integrate with intelligent services.

Core Responsibilities:

  • Design, develop, and maintain scalable cloud-native applications on Microsoft Azure platform
  • Architect and implement microservices using Azure services like App Service, Functions, Container Instances, and AKS
  • Develop robust APIs and integrate with various Azure services and third-party systems
  • Implement data solutions with Azure SQL Database, Cosmos DB, and storage services
  • Write clean, maintainable, and well-tested code following software engineering best practices
  • Optimize application performance, scalability, and reliability in cloud environments

Technical Requirements:

  • 5+ years of software development experience, with 3+ years specifically in Azure cloud development
  • Proficiency in programming languages like C#/.NET, Python, Java, or Node.js
  • Strong experience with Azure services (App Service, Functions, Logic Apps, Service Bus, Event Grid)
  • Knowledge of containerization technologies (Docker) and Azure container services
  • Experience with RESTful API design and development
  • Understanding of cloud architecture patterns and distributed systems
  • Familiarity with Azure monitoring tools like Application Insights and Log Analytics
  • Willingness to learn and adapt to other cloud platforms such as AWS
  • Mentor junior developers and conduct code reviews
  • Collaborate with cross-functional teams including product management, QA, and business stakeholders
  • Participate in technical architecture decisions and solution design
  • Lead feature development initiatives and technical problem-solving

Nice to Have:

  • Azure certifications (Azure Developer Associate, Solutions Architect Expert)
  • Experience with agile development methodologies
  • Knowledge of security frameworks and compliance requirements
  • Background in database design and performance optimization
  • Exposure to CI/CD pipeline creation and automation tools
  • Experience with Azure AI Foundry and AI/ML integration
Obtém a tua avaliação gratuita e confidencial do currículo.
ou arrasta um ficheiro em formato PDF, DOC, DOCX, ODT ou PAGES até 5 MB.